Dr. Seema Bhat, MD is a hematologist in Columbus, OH and has over 25 years of experience in the medical field. She graduated from SOUTHWEST COLLEGE OF NATUROPATHIC MEDICINEHEALTH SCIENCES in 1999. She is affiliated with Ohio State University Hospital. She is accepting new patients.
